Preferential DNA Cleavage under Anaerobic Conditions by a DNA Binding Ruthenium Dimer

[Image: see text] In the absence of O(2), the cationic complex, [(phen)(2)Ru(tatpp)Ru(phen)(2)](4+) (P(4+)), undergoes in situ reduction by glutathione (GSH) to form a species that induces DNA cleavage. Exposure to air strongly attenuates the cleavage activity, even in the presence of a large excess...
